The search for Nancy Guthrie, an 84-year-old woman missing from her home in Tucson, Arizona, is facing significant hurdles due to the challenging terrain of a nearby desert wash. Dave Smith, a retired lieutenant with the Arizona Department of Public Safety, explained that the dense brush in the area can obscure visibility and complicate evidence collection. He noted that rain can quickly wash away footprints and other crucial evidence, making the investigation particularly difficult. Smith also raised concerns about potential ties to Mexico, suggesting that Guthrie may have been taken across the border, which could complicate the investigation further. He indicated that the authorities might have intentionally downplayed these connections to keep federal agencies from becoming involved. The neighborhood's proximity to the border town of Nogales, just 60 miles away, adds to the complexity of the case, as it could provide opportunities for a suspect to blend into a larger urban area.
